Job description

The National Theatre is a creative organisation like no other, and we want to tell the story of our impact, our reach, and our global ambition with clarity, creativity and purpose. The Communications Manager, Corporate & Campaigns, will play a pivotal role in helping more people understand the NT’s mission, creating communications activity that celebrates the extraordinary range of our work and builds support for our priorities. You’ll lead on imaginative, impactful campaigns that put the National Theatre centre-stage.  You’ll work on the communications for our wide-ranging Learning programme, which includes our work with schools, training and skills, and talent development, alongside our new Nationwide partnership. And you’ll collaborate with our colleagues across Development, Policy, Finance, Data & Insight, Sustainability, Strategy and elsewhere to showcase and support their work. Together with the Senior Communications Manager, Corporate & Campaigns, you’ll shape and deliver a new communications and campaigns approach that will bring to life our priorities. And best of all, you’ll be surrounded every day by the best, most creative theatre-makers in the world and part of a fun, highly skilled communications team! This role sits within the Show Publicity and Corporate Communications team, working closely with colleagues across the NT to develop campaigns that connect our work to the issues, audiences and stakeholders that matter most.

The successful candidate will have the following:

  • Experience in creating and leading corporate communications strategies and integrated campaigns that strengthen organisational reputation and drive advocacy.
  • Demonstrable experience in generating new ideas and creative approaches in corporate storytelling, including digitally, delivering measurable outcomes.
  • A track record of leading impactful, results-driven policy and advocacy communications, influencing decision-makers and shaping external narratives.
  • Advanced media relations, messaging and copywriting skills; experience in managing reputational issues; confident in high-pressure situations with sound judgement.
  • Experience in using data and insights to develop narratives, set KPIs and evaluate impact.
